Output 39b9ac6351528322a58f09cdf4cac2e3877834c47fb2a915c757e658aed70d1c:0

value
25895132
script pubkey
OP_0 OP_PUSHBYTES_20 08e7c4e6139ea5e3903a788694695c6f708b0a75
address
bc1qprnufesnn6j78yp60zrfg62udacgkzn4q44m29
transaction
39b9ac6351528322a58f09cdf4cac2e3877834c47fb2a915c757e658aed70d1c
confirmations
168339
spent
true